Adam de Colone is a 17th-century Scottish and British Baroque artist using predominantly #1C1819#D2A968#BCB49C#504538#8E5E37. We identified 4 distinct Adam de Colone palettes in our collection.

Adam de Colone, or Adam Louisz. de Colonia, was a Dutch Golden Age painter active in Scotland during the reigns of James VI and I and Charles I of England.
